Output 57e516590950583b566e624523f2a4f81dc18158e7825a527ee95174a89d261f:1

value
2106862
script pubkey
OP_0 OP_PUSHBYTES_20 4ea2f66adb6762cd3f160a4d551040225045d8b2
address
bc1qf630v6kmva3v60ckpfx42yzqyfgytk9je0g99y
transaction
57e516590950583b566e624523f2a4f81dc18158e7825a527ee95174a89d261f
spent
true